Antara
On Tinos, Antara is what locals call the low mist that rolls in from the sea — carrying salt, moisture, and the island’s breath as it soaks the vines and the soil. It’s not just weather. It’s a presence.
That’s what this wine captures. 100% Assyrtiko from vineyards at 430 meters, rooted in schist and slate, sculpted by wind and salt. These are not vineyards of comfort. They’re vineyards of survival.
Fermented in steel and aged six months on the lees, Antara is all precision and pulse — citrus and sea spray, minerality that tastes like stone struck clean. No oak, no ornaments, just truth.

| Vintage | 2023 |
|---|---|
| Type | Dry White |
| Unit Size | 75cl |
| Country | Greece |
| Region | PGI Cyclades |
| Primary Appellation | Tinos |
| Varieties | Asyrtiko 100% |
| Fermentation | Harvested at the beginning of September. Destemming and juice extraction in a pneumatic press.Fermentation with selected yeasts for 20 days |
| Aging | Maturation on lees for 6 months |
| Cork / Screw Cap | Cork |
